Care Management

Professional care management is a holistic, client centered approach to caring for older adults. Our goal is to enhance the quality of life and reduce stress for our clients. Our Care Manager is a member of the Aging Life Care Association.

Services may include:
  • Coordination of health care needs
  • Coordination of health care appointments
  • Accompany to doctor appointments
  • Health insurance questions
  • Management of transitions from hospital to home
  • Assist with adding additional home health services
  • Make referrals for active equipment
Additional Programs
  • Organization of services designed to promote health and independence
  • Visits to monitor needs/outcomes
  • Facilitator for all interested parties
  • Advocacy
  • Bill paying and organizational support
  • Emergency planning
  • Community resources
What is a Care Manager?

Our Care Manager partners with seniors and their families to help manage the many challenges and transitions associated with aging and healthcare.  Our Care Manager understands every situation is unique and respects the autonomy and the dignity of each individual.

Our St. Camillus Care Manager has many years of experience and expertise to improve the quality of life for those we serve.

Our partnership may include planning, arranging, and coordinating support for the client.  We carefully monitor the type and value of the services to provide the most effective outcomes.
